AFAIK, Imperial Knights are the pendent of Eldar Knights. Both live on fringe worlds of the galaxy - untamed planets with a thriving wildlife - and use giant robotic suits (ie Knights) to herd Dinosaur cattle native to those environments. Those worlds were created by Eldar in ancient times and are known as Maiden Worlds. They were supposed to harbor Eldar rebirth but some of them were colonized by humans and Eldar craftwolrd citizens are unlikely to leave their wraithbone homes anyway. Eldar and Imperial Knights respect each other and have far more in common than towards any other faction, including other members their own races. Yet, they differ in their relationship with dinosaurs: Eldar are able to attune their mind to the saurian creatures and to ride them in battle, along with their Knight suits. Humans are unable to control the dinosaurs to that extent and just use their Knight suits in battle, yet they are far more sturdy than their Eldar counterparts. Not all humans are Knights, it's only the nobility. Humans are far more numerous than Eldar even on those fringe worlds and can come along massive battalions of infantry - their men-at-arms. Imperial knights have little contacts with the Imperium except for trade matters. They don't worship the Emperor and follow medieval nobility codes - King, Duke, Baron and Knight in that order. Each Knight Household is a single family so they share a common heraldry when going in battle. Hope this helps. ? |
